‘Rogue One’: Gareth Edwards Is Happy With The Positive Reactions

Director Gareth Edwards is happy with the positive reactions for 'Rogue One: A Star Wars Story' after 28-minutes of the film screened for a select audience.

Rogue One: A Star Wars Story is a standalone film, but still manages to tie itself into the larger Star Wars story everyone already knows and loves. As was reported earlier, the first twenty eight minutes of the film were exclusively screened for some journalists and other select audience members.

The first reactions were positive and director Gareth Edwards is very pleased about the reception.

“It feels good, and it’s a relief because I feel like the best is yet to come.”

The cast is very diverse and the fact that they’re all new characters is really exciting because it’ll feel so fresh. While only a little bit of the film was shown, Edwards really wants everyone to go on this journey with the characters. Showing just bits of the film obviously doesn’t do it justice.

“The little clip we showed is not really – the film is built as a whole, so it’s really hard to show bits and pieces. It’s a journey that you and the characters go on. So I really can’t wait for you to see the rest of the movie, because it builds and builds.”

Rogue One: A Star Wars Story is out in theaters December 16. Tickets are now on sale for pre-order.
